1. I Look at the Size of My Pet First

The first thing I check is whether the pet door is the right size for my dog or cat. I measure my pet’s height and width so I can make sure they can pass through comfortably without squeezing. If the opening is too small, my pet may avoid using it. If it is too large, it can affect security and energy efficiency.

2. I Choose the Right Screen Door Material

I pay close attention to the screen door material because it affects durability. Some screen doors are made with aluminum frames, while others use vinyl or wood. For the screen itself, I look for strong mesh that resists tearing, especially if my pet tends to scratch or push against it. A heavy-duty mesh usually lasts much longer in my experience.

3. I Check the Pet Door Flap Design

The pet door flap matters a lot to me. I prefer a flap that opens easily but still closes properly after my pet goes through. Some have magnetic closures, which help keep the flap in place. Others come with locking features, which I find useful when I want to control when my pet can go in or out.

4. I Think About Installation

I always consider how easy the screen door will be to install. Some models are simple and can be fitted into an existing doorway, while others may need more tools or adjustments. If I want a quicker setup, I look for a product that includes clear instructions and all the needed hardware.

5. I Look for Security Features

Security is important to me, especially if the pet door is large enough for an animal to pass through easily. I prefer a screen door with a lockable pet flap or a secure closure system. This gives me peace of mind when I am away or at night.

6. I Consider Weather Resistance

Since the screen door is exposed to the outdoors, I make sure it can handle sun, rain, and wind. I look for rust-resistant frames and weatherproof materials. A good screen door should stay strong and functional even after repeated exposure to the elements.

7. I Compare Ease of Cleaning

I also think about how easy it will be to clean. Pets can leave dirt, hair, and paw marks on the door, so I prefer a design that I can wipe down quickly. A low-maintenance screen door saves me time and keeps my entryway looking neat.

8. I Set a Budget

Before I buy, I decide how much I want to spend. I have found that more expensive models often offer better durability and features, but I still compare options to find the best value. I try to balance price with quality so I do not end up replacing the door too soon.

9. I Read Customer Reviews

Customer reviews help me a lot when I am unsure about a product. I look for feedback about durability, ease of installation, and how well the pet door works in real life. Reviews often reveal problems or benefits that product descriptions do not mention.

10. I Make Sure It Matches My Home

Finally, I check whether the screen door fits the look of my home. I prefer something that blends in with my entryway and does not look bulky. A good screen door with a pet door should be practical, but it should also look clean and attractive.
